Global Metadata Basic Attributes: bpm is 80. key is Eb, and scale is major. Country / Folk Ballad. Global Emotional Progression: The piece opens with a serene, contemplative atmosphere that establishes a sense of vast natural space. As the verses progress, the emotional tone remains gentle and narrative-driven, evoking a storytelling mood. The choruses introduce a subtle lift in intensity and warmth, expanding the emotional scope to feel more expansive and hopeful, before settling back into a peaceful, resolving calm for the outro. Application Scenarios & Imagery: Ideal for scenic documentaries featuring rivers or mountain landscapes, reflective moments during a road trip through rural countryside, or background music for quiet evening reading. Sonics & Production Profile: The mix features a wide, open soundstage with excellent instrument separation, allowing each element to breathe. The frequency response is balanced, emphasizing the warm mid-range of the acoustic instruments while maintaining clear, airy highs on the strings and vocals. The dynamic aesthetic is organic and uncompressed, preserving the natural attack and decay of the performance. Vocal Details Vocal Gender & Timbre: Singer A (Male). The vocalist possesses a warm, resonant baritone with a slightly gravelly texture that conveys maturity and sincerity. Vocal Style: The delivery is consistent throughout, characterized by a smooth, narrative style typical of folk-country storytelling. The phrasing is relaxed and legato, with slight dynamic swells in the choruses to match the lyrical emphasis, but never becoming aggressive or overly stylized. Harmony/Backing Vocals: Subtle, low-register harmony layers appear during the choruses, doubling the lead melody at the third or sixth interval to add thickness and warmth without distracting from the primary vocal line. Vocal FX: The vocal track is treated with a moderate amount of plate reverb to create a sense of space and depth, complemented by a light touch of compression to maintain consistent presence in the mix. Arrangement Instrument Lifecycle Description (Primary/Secondary Layering): Primary: An acoustic guitar provides the core rhythmic and harmonic foundation throughout the entire track, utilizing a steady finger-picking pattern that anchors the song's tempo. Secondary: A clean electric guitar enters shortly after the intro, offering melodic fills and sustained chords that weave around the vocal line. A warm electric bass joins in the first verse, grounding the low end, while a piano adds gentle chordal support starting in the pre-chorus sections. Groove & Foundation Progression: The rhythm section is understated; a soft kick drum and brushed snare pattern enter at the first verse, establishing a gentle pulse. This expands slightly in the choruses with the addition of a light ride cymbal and a more defined snare backbeat, providing a subtle lift in momentum before returning to the sparse percussion in the bridge and outro. Embellishments, Textures & Spatial FX: Atmospheric synthesizer pads are layered quietly in the background during the choruses to enhance the sense of width and ambience. Occasional slide guitar licks serve as transitional embellishments between vocal phrases, adding a distinct country flavor. The track concludes with a gradual fade of the acoustic guitar and pads, leaving a lingering sense of tranquility.
